GBC® Foton® 30 Automated Pouch-Free Laminator machine is designed to eliminate common pain points. It feeds, laminates and trims for you. This machine uses auto-threading film cartridges, which means you no longer need to open individual pouches and feed them one-by-one. Plus, the reloadable cartridge can only load one way, which eliminates film loading errors. Watch the video to see for yourself.

The lamination cartridges for the Foton 30 are gloss only. We do not have a matte option.
Foton 30 can laminate documents up to 17" on auto mode. However, on manual mode, it can laminate documents that are as long as the film you have remaining on the cartridge. Just be sure your document to be laminated is aligned with the feed tray slide guides, and flip out the extension for longer documents.
No, Foton 30 will not laminate or trim a small card. The minimum size item that it can laminate is 5"W x 6"L.
Try these steps to clear a Foton 30 laminator jam:
1. Open the feeder door, and remove any paper from the feeder tray. Close the feeder door.
2. If the above does not clear the error, press and hold the RUN button for 10 seconds to manually feed film. Film should begin to exit the machine and the Jam should clear.
3. If the Jam error remains, open laminator door and look to see if film leader is caught on an obstacle or the rollers. DO NOT CUT the film. Lift-up the film leader and replace it in proper position. Shut the Foton 30 Laminator door and hold the run button for 10 Seconds.
